1. DEFINITIONS AND SCOPE OF SERVICE
1.1. The Service: The “Advintek E-Invoicing Connector” is a software-as-a-service (SaaS) integration that acts as an intermediary. It facilitates the extraction of digital financial records from Zoho Books and coordinates their submission to the Inland Revenue Board of Malaysia (LHDN) via the MyInvois API.
1.2. Scope: The Service includes data mapping, XML/JSON transformation, digital signature application, transmission to LHDN, and the retrieval of Validation Receipts (including UUIDs and QR codes).
